def delete(self, nfdeployment_id):\r
self._delete(nfdeployment_id)\r
\r
+ def count(self, **kwargs):\r
+ return self._count(**kwargs)\r
+\r
@abc.abstractmethod\r
def _add(self, nfdeployment: dms.NfDeployment):\r
raise NotImplementedError\r
def _delete(self, nfdeployment_id):\r
raise NotImplementedError\r
\r
+ @abc.abstractmethod\r
+ def _count(self, **kwargs):\r
+ raise NotImplementedError\r
+\r
\r
class NfDeploymentDescRepository(abc.ABC):\r
def __init__(self):\r
def delete(self, nfdeployment_descriptor_id):\r
self._delete(nfdeployment_descriptor_id)\r
\r
+ def count(self, **kwargs):\r
+ return self._count(**kwargs)\r
+\r
@abc.abstractmethod\r
def _add(self, nfdeployment_descriptor: dms.NfDeploymentDesc):\r
raise NotImplementedError\r
def _delete(self, nfdeployment_descriptor_id):\r
raise NotImplementedError\r
\r
+ @abc.abstractmethod\r
+ def _count(self, **kwargs):\r
+ raise NotImplementedError\r
+\r
\r
class NfOCloudVResourceRepository(abc.ABC):\r
def __init__(self):\r